Health varsity degrees okayed

The ministry of health and family welfare has recognised all the post-graduate degrees awarded by the Maharashtra Health Science University in Nashik. The notification to this effect, released by the ministry in October 2007, was received by the university recently, informed vice-chancellor Dr Mrudula Phadke.

The notification comes under the power of sub-section 2 of section 12 of the Indian Medical Council Act 1956. This notification brings respite to all the PG students studying in different faculties of MD, MS, Diploma, Super specialty DM, MCH and other post graduate courses. The MUHS has been trying to get recognition for these courses since October 31, 2005.
